What are the responsibilities and job description for the Electrical and Automation Engineer position at Vibotek LLC?
Job Summary
- Development, creation and implementation of planning concepts and projects, including the corresponding design specifications and framework conditions for the assembly store area. Ensuring defined measures and development of techniques or procedures including analysis and evaluation of alternative solutions, considering economic standards.
- Responsible for the planning of the complete electrical equipment, considering the process-related and mechanical requirements of equipment technology and compliance with local norms, standards and laws.
- Representation of all electrical matters within an assembly of equipment in front of all internal and external customers.
- Creation of electrical specifications considering the mechanical requirements and required interfaces.
- Coordination of electrical matters within an assembly of equipment and representation towards internal and external suppliers.
- Follow-up and tracking of electrical specifications and requirements for internal and external suppliers.
- Coordination of the electrical interfaces from the equipment to the shopfloor IT systems and other electrical interface partners.
- Approval of the electrical specifications of the production equipment and clarification of technical questions with the technical contractors as well as the suppliers of the assembly equipment.
- Preparation of cost estimates, comparative analyses and bid evaluations.
- Accompanying the realization of plant projects from the concept phase, through design and production, to pre-series and series operation of production equipment.
- Processing planning orders, suggestions for improvement and change requests, including ongoing revisions.
- Coordination of stakeholder departments and operators with a focus on the implementation of proposals for electrical system design and the identification of optimization measures.
- Taking on special tasks that correspond to the skills and tasks of the job holder.
- Responsible performance of this task in objective and cooperative collaboration with superiors, employees involved and affected departments - in compliance with existing guidelines, standards and regulations.
- Stay up to date with industry trends, market dynamics and regulatory requirements related to the automotive industry.
- Bachelor's degree in mechanical, electrical engineering, or related fields preferred. Master’s degree is a plus.
- Minimum of High School Diploma, GED or equivalent required for all roles.
- 5 years of professional experience in automotive production.
- 3 years of experience in Assembly.
- 3 years of experience in equipment electric and equipment automation.
- Ability to interpret technical drawings and specifications.
- Basic technical knowledge in automation technology and/or production systems (e.g. industrial network structures, PLCs and control units, Siemens TIA Portal).
- Basic knowledge of production systems in the field of production (e.g. SCADA, Back-up and Recovery systems, MES).
- Automotive equipment and automotive conveyors.
- Semi-automatic stations like Cockpit installation and similar.
- Fully automatic stations like automatic windshield installation, roof system installation filling systems or similar.
- Torque data management.
- Knowledge in local electrical regulations, guidelines and standards like NEMA (National Electrical Manufacturers Association), NFPA 79 - Electrical Standard for Industrial Machines, NEC (National Electrical Code) and similar.
- Knowledge about stakeholders and interfaces to the assembly area (like production, IT, shopfloor IT, building, infrastructure, pilot hall, EHS department).
- Knowledge in equipment electric planning processes starting from the concept up to the final handover to production.
- Ensure production processes and electrical function of equipment according to local regulations and standards.
- Fundamental skills in office applications and presenting results to the team, the management or the board.
- Skills in web-based applications.
- Costumer orientated skills.
- Excellent problem-solving skills and attention to detail.
- Ability to work in a fast-paced environment and manage multiple projects simultaneously.
